What would you be doing?

You will be integral to ensuring the highest possible treatment outcomes for families affected by ASD. As a member of the Butterfly Effects Interdisciplinary Team, the BCBA designs and manages individualized behavior programming including :

  • Managing RBTs / BTs
  • Supervising direct 1 : 1 ABA service delivery
  • Conducting behavior assessments
  • Individualizing client treatment goals and objectives
  • Conducting monthly caregiver training
  • Coordinating with other professionals on your clients' treatment team

Who are we?

Butterfly Effects is an autism-specific ABA-based provider group with home and center-based services across the country. The treatment model is grounded in the implementation science of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A), Family-Centered Planning, Routines-Based Intervention, and family participation.

BE's treatment philosophy is guided by the belief that services should be provided as early in a child's development as possible, be individualized for each child / family, and support the unique culture of each family.

Since our establishment in 2005, Butterfly Effects has positively impacted over 13,000 families. Our family-centric applied behavior analysis (ABA) approach aims to enhance the lives of children and families affected by autism spectrum disorder.
